The AI trade has a new bottleneck — and it is sitting inside the chip, not outside the data center.

Everyone has been watching GPU demand, AI server orders and data-center spending. But the next constraint may be much simpler: there isn't enough high-bandwidth memory capacity to satisfy everything AI companies want to build.

HBM has become critical for modern AI accelerators because training and inference workloads need extremely fast access to large amounts of data. As AI infrastructure expands, memory suppliers are allocating more capacity toward HBM and other server-focused products.

And now we are seeing the effect in actual chip pricing.

Reuters reported that Chinese AI-chip companies have raised prices as the global HBM shortage increases production costs. Huawei reportedly raised the quoted price of its upcoming Ascend 950DT accelerator to more than 250,000 yuan, around 20%–50% above earlier quotes. Cambricon also raised prices for its next-generation 690 chip by roughly 20%–30%.

That is an important signal.

The shortage is no longer just a memory-company story.

It is beginning to affect the price of the AI computing hardware itself.

And there is another layer that I think the market should watch closely.

When manufacturers redirect capacity toward HBM and high-end server memory, conventional DRAM can become tighter because the same underlying production resources are competing for capacity.

TrendForce's latest data shows just how serious the pressure has become: in Q2 2026, server DRAM revenue jumped 53% QoQ to $75.58 billion, while average server DRAM prices increased 53%–58%. TrendForce says AI servers are driving demand for high-capacity RDIMMs and DDR5, while supplier inventories remain extremely low.

The pressure is not limited to DRAM either.

Earlier TrendForce forecasts already showed conventional DRAM contract prices expected to rise 58%–63% QoQ and NAND Flash contract prices 70%–75% QoQ in Q2 2026, with suppliers reallocating capacity toward server applications and enterprise SSDs.

So the chain I am watching is becoming very clear:

AI demand → HBM demand → capacity reallocation → tighter DRAM supply → higher memory prices → higher AI infrastructure costs.

That creates an interesting split across the semiconductor sector.

Memory manufacturers can benefit from stronger pricing power, while AI-chip designers and data-center operators may have to absorb higher component costs.

But I wouldn't call this purely bullish.

If memory prices continue climbing, hyperscalers may have to spend even more on infrastructure just to maintain the same expansion plans. That could eventually put pressure on margins or force companies to become more selective about where they deploy new AI capacity.

For me, the biggest takeaway is this:

The AI bottleneck is evolving.

It is no longer only about getting enough GPUs.

It is about getting enough GPUs with enough HBM, advanced packaging and supporting memory infrastructure at an acceptable cost.

If AI training and inference demand keeps accelerating, HBM could remain one of the most important pricing power points in the entire semiconductor supply chain.

And that makes memory pricing something I would watch just as closely as GPU shipments.
